Assistant Vice President, National Sales
The Assistant Vice President, National Sales is responsible for the leadership of the National Sales team and attainment of the sales and revenue targets. The primary purpose of the National Accounts team is account growth, retention, and contractual renewal through sustained effective sales relationships as well as uncovering and signing new business opportunities with National reach. They will drive and champion the vision, mission, and strategy to align with the BU goals and objectives.
Key activities for this position include: strategic planning, direct and indirect sales execution and sales strategy. The AVP must have strong development and management skills coupled with strong strategic planning, organizational and implementation skills. The AVP will need to possess a creative problem-solving mindset, an entrepreneurial spirit, excellent people skills, and prior experience leading sales. They will partner cross functional business teams to ensure sales embraces pragmatic analytic solutions.

Required Experience & Specialized Knowledge and Skills
- BA/BS degree required + 14 or more years of relevant experience with at least 7 years of experience in a leadership role
- OR MS degree + 12 years experience
- OR Ph.D. degree + 9 years experience
- OR 18+ years of experience with no degree
- Demonstrated business understanding and working knowledge of best practices.
- Financial literacy skills, ability to analyze client P&L, 10k, and other financial documents and interpret revenue, cost, and margin trends effectively.
- Strategic thinker with passion for the customer and an ability to think creatively and analytically.
- Product development and brand management experience strongly preferred.
- Strong knowledge of fleet industry required.
- Entrepreneurial, self-starter with strong point of view and ability to deliver and execute vision is required.
- Strong written and verbal presentation, communication, interpersonal, and problem-solving skills required.
- Demonstrated ability to work across a broad range of internal and external constituents and cultures.
- Ability to travel up to 50% (day and overnight) as needed is required.
